
Ace Bailey’s Puzzling Draft Strategy Has NBA Front Offices Scrambling Ahead of June 25
As the 2024 NBA Draft draws near, most teams and analysts have already locked in their predictions for the top picks. Cooper Flagg to Dallas. Dylan Harper to San Antonio. But when it comes to former Rutgers star Ace Bailey, confusion — not clarity — dominates the conversation.
Bailey, once projected to go as high as No. 3 overall, has sent shockwaves through the NBA scouting world with what many are calling a “perplexing” predraft strategy. With just days left before the draft, Bailey has yet to conduct a single publicly known workout, a move that has both raised eyebrows and created speculation across league front offices.
Inside the Mystery: What Is Bailey’s Camp Telling Teams?
According to ESPN’s Jonathan Givony, Bailey’s representation has declined several workout invitations from teams within his expected draft range. Instead, his camp has reportedly been telling teams they believe he is a top-3 player in this class and that Bailey is seeking a clear pathway to stardom — a message that could hint at some behind-the-scenes draft-day maneuvering.
“Bailey’s predraft workout strategy has perplexed some observers,” Givony reported. “Sources say Bailey’s camp has informed interested teams that they believe he is a top-3 player in the draft, but also seeks a clear pathway to stardom, perhaps feeling comfortable that a team will trade up to get him at Nos. 3 or 4, should he drop.”
The 18-year-old forward will reportedly conduct a private workout with the Philadelphia 76ers, who currently hold the No. 3 pick. Yet even that meeting comes with a layer of uncertainty, as rumors persist that Philly is also seriously considering Baylor star VJ Edgecombe, a guard climbing up several big boards in recent weeks.
Draft Stock Dropping? Or Just Draft Smoke?
The lack of public workouts and interviews isn’t the only concern. Givony noted that Bailey’s combine interviews were not especially well-received, leading to further speculation that his draft stock may be slipping.
In Givony’s latest mock draft, Bailey is projected to fall to No. 6 with the Washington Wizards, a significant drop for a player who once seemed like a lock for the top three.
That said, Bailey’s raw talent and upside are undeniable. At 6-foot-10 with explosive athleticism, scoring instincts, and a two-way presence, Bailey is one of the most naturally gifted players in this class. Despite the questions surrounding his predraft approach, several teams — including the Wizards and New Orleans Pelicans — remain highly intrigued by his potential.
“Should the Sixers pass on him,” Givony wrote, “he could very well slide to the No. 6 or No. 7 picks, two teams in Washington and New Orleans that are said to be highly intrigued with the 18-year-old’s talent. And both are situations in which there appear to be plenty of minutes and shots to be had.”
